Beyond the Hype: Saylor Draws a Line in the Sand Over Bitcoin's Fee Market and Governance Consensus

MaxMoon
Everyone is watching the wrong threat model. Exchange hacks, ETF outflows, and Federal Reserve jawboning may move the tape for a few sessions. But the structural attack on Bitcoin is coming from inside the protocol layer, and it carries a BIP number that most market participants cannot even pronounce. Over the past three months, the debate over BIP-110, a temporary soft fork proposal to restrict data field sizes and curb blockchain bloat, has escalated from a developer mailing list dispute into a full-blown constitutional crisis. Michael Saylor, executive chairman of Strategy and the largest publicly traded Bitcoin holder on earth, has now framed the fight as something far more consequential than a technical upgrade. In his telling, consensus rules are not code details; they are the constitutional foundation that defines property rights, scarcity, settlement finality, and the network's power balance. Tinker with those rules, and you do not merely upgrade the protocol. You rewrite the terms of ownership. Saylor's warning arrived at the Bitcoin Policy Summit, where he declared that Bitcoin's greatest existential threat is not malicious attackers in the traditional sense but the revisionist impulse lurking inside its own community. Those who seek to modify the payment processing and consensus layers are attempting to alter the network's most sacred texts. He singled out three categories of proposals: BIP-110's effort to compress data fields, covenant proposals that would expand the scripting language's expressive power, and larger-block initiatives that would dilute the scarcity of block space. All three, in his view, constitute an attack on the system's fundamental design. This is not a fringe opinion voiced by a Bitcoin maximalist burning with ideological fervor. This is the position of a man whose company has accumulated more than 400,000 BTC, a corporate balance sheet that now functions as a leveraged expression of Bitcoin's promise. When Saylor speaks about constitutional immutability, he is also defending the structural integrity of his own capital base. What makes this moment different from the famous block size wars of 2017 is the sophistication of the battlefield. The earlier debate was binary: make blocks bigger or keep them small. Today's fight is multidimensional. BIP-110 is a surgical attempt to limit the size of specific data fields, explicitly designed to reduce the influence of inscription-based token standards like Ordinals and BRC-20 that have flooded block space since early 2023. Covenants, by contrast, are expansionist in nature. Proposals like BIP-119 (CTV) and BIP-347 (CAT) aim to unlock more complex smart contract functionality, vaults, atomic swaps, and richer scripting capabilities. The larger-block camp remains alive in the background, anticipating the next halving and arguing for more throughput. The peculiar feature of Saylor's intervention is that he treats all three as equally dangerous, and that positional blurring deserves scrutiny. A limitation on data fields is not the same as a grant of new scripting powers. A reduction in block space inflation is not the same as an increase in bandwidth costs. Yet in Saylor's framing, all of it becomes revisionism and constitution-breaking. That rhetorical move may be strategically brilliant, but it is technically imprecise. Let me begin with the technical architecture, because the economic consequences flow directly from the mechanics. In my work auditing protocol-level risks, I have learned that the most dangerous changes are not the ones that photograph well in a diff chart; they are the ones that alter the incentive gradients under the surface. BIP-110 is a proposal to impose limits on the size of data fields within Bitcoin transactions. Its stated goal is to reduce blockchain bloat by discouraging non-financial data from consuming block space. Technically, this is a soft fork. Existing nodes will recognize the new rules as valid, and old blocks remain interpretable. But the impact is directional: transactions that carry large payloads of arbitrary data, inscriptions in particular, become less viable. Under the hood, this is a restriction on the network's pseudonymous data-carrying capability. It also carries a hidden message. The cryptocurrency community has spent years celebrating Bitcoin's permissionless nature. BIP-110 imposes a specific notion of language policy on the network: this chain is for money, not for memes, not for digital artifacts, not for experiments. The historical precedent matters. The last time Bitcoin imposed a significant structural restriction was not exactly zero. After the massive scandal of 2017, the SegWit activation fought through an extended period of community warfare, and Taproot in 2021 expanded the scripting capabilities in a carefully modular way. Both of these improvements were activated after long coordination phases, massive node upgrades, and exchanges of technical opinions that were messy but ultimately rooted in code review. BIP-110, by contrast, appears to be positioned as a rapid corrective, a temporary soft fork intended to respond to the inscription phenomenon before it consolidates. That 'temporary' framing is seen as innovative in one sense, but it also violates the principle of minimal surprise that has guided Bitcoin governance for years. From my perspective, the network's structural strength derives from the predictability of its rules. When participants begin treating a temporary restriction as a constitutional principle, the line between maintenance and revisionism becomes dangerously porous. Covenants pose a different technical risk profile. Let me be clear: the desire for covenants is reasonable. The Bitcoin scripting language is deliberately primitive. It has no state, no looping, and limited introspection. This simplicity is the source of its security, because there is simply less surface area for bugs to hide in. But it also means that Bitcoin cannot express certain financial constructs that are trivial on Ethereum and Solana. You cannot build vaults that enforce spending constraints, or construct complex atomic exchanges, without introducing new opcodes that allow the script to inspect the transaction that is spending it. CTV and CAT are attempts to resolve that deficiency. Each one expands the power of the scripting language and therefore expands the attack surface. In that sense, Saylor's claim that covenants introduce new vulnerabilities is not paranoid; it is technically well founded. The consensus layer must be evaluated without the benefit of an emergency patch. Once the code is live on a network carrying the market capitalization and institutional trust that Bitcoin does, you cannot easily roll it back. We saw precisely that dynamic in the aftermath of critical vulnerabilities in other chains. The finality of rule changes is the core reason that protocol conservatism is rational. Where Saylor overreaches is in his implicit assertion that the cost-benefit tradeoff of covenants is unambiguously negative. The introduction of attack surface is certain, but so is the introduction of capability. A covenant-based vault could reduce the risk of theft by allowing users to define spending restrictions that even compromised keys cannot bypass. Atomic swaps executed with covenants could reduce the reliance on centralized exchanges and intermediaries, thereby reducing counterparty risk. From a macro-liquidity perspective, the question is not whether a feature could be abused; it is whether the improved capital efficiency and decentralized security offsets the added complexity. My own analysis of similar tradeoffs in DeFi protocols during the 2020 liquidity cycle taught me that complexity is a tax that must be paid, but it is a tax for which you can reach a positive social return. A blanket prohibition of covenants is analogous to a fundamental court deciding that no new financial contract can be invented ever again because all contracts carry default risk. The logic is internally consistent but ultimately hostile to adaptation. The blocksize question is where Saylor's position is most economically coherent. Larger blocks do reduce the scarcity of block space. In a perfectly competitive fee market, an increase in block space leads to a decline in the average fee per transaction, assuming demand remains constant. Miners then collect less total fee revenue. This reduces the security budget available for future hash power, especially as block subsidies continue to decline through halvings. After the 2024 halving, block rewards dropped to 3.125 BTC every ten minutes. At the 2028 halving, that will fall again to 1.5625 BTC. The trendline is unmistakable: within a few decades, the entire miner revenue must be derived from transaction fees alone. If the network cannot sustain a healthy fee market, it will eventually face a security budget shortfall. Saylor's argument that weakening the fee market starves Bitcoin's defenders in times of highest necessity is a fundamental piece of economic logic. When network stress or an attack occurs, miners must have a strong incentive to continue to allocate computation to verify the chain. If fees are negligible and subsidies are dwindling, the marginal miner exits, the hash rate drops, and the network's resilience against a coordinated attack decreases. But here is the insider complication that most headlines have missed. Saylor assumes that restricting high-bandwidth use cases, like inscriptions, will preserve the fee market. In reality, the relationship between protocol restrictions and fee production is highly elastic and uncertain. In 2024, inscription-related transactions accounted for a substantial fraction of Bitcoin's daily transaction count. On peak days, they supplied enough fees to make block production profitable for smaller miners. If BIP-110 effectively removes that demand pool from the chain, fees per block may not stabilize at a higher level for ordinary financial transactions; they may simply drop. The price elasticity of the fee market is not linear. People will not pay higher fees just because the cheap uses have disappeared. Instead, they may simply route their transactions to another chain. The net effect could be a chain that is more focused on monetary use but also less valuable for all use, at least in the near term. In my own automated systems for predicting liquidity shifts, the most dangerous assumption is that demand is sticky. It rarely is. This brings me to the token supply mechanics and the concept of scarcity. Bitcoin is unique among major digital assets in that it has no team allocation, no investor vesting schedule, and no inflation mechanism beyond its predetermined issuance curve. The existence of 21 million is a hard-coded promise. In that sense, Saylor is correct that large block proposals and data-feeding mechanisms dilute the economic meaning of block space. But from a macro-liquidity perspective, scarcity is not only about a fixed supply cap; it is about the interaction between supply and demand flows. A chain can be scarce but structurally illiquid. The real test is the aggregate demand for block space at a given fee level. If Saylor successfully blocks covenants and restricts inscriptions, Bitcoin may become more pure as a gold-like settlement system, but it will also cede every growth vector except for simple transfers. That is a strategic decision that may yield stability at the cost of opportunity. Let me address the institutional dimension, because it is the one that most market participants will feel first. Since the approval of spot Bitcoin ETFs in 2024, I have tracked net inflows totaling more than billions of dollars in recurring cycles. The arrival of institutional capital has been accompanied by a significant reduction in on-chain exchange reserves. That means more Bitcoin is being moved into cold storage and custodial accounts, reducing the available supply for trading. This behavioral shift has been correlated with lower volatility in measured periods following the ETF wave. Institutional holding periods are longer, and the liquidity profile of the asset has shifted from speculative chains to asset-managed portfolios. In that environment, Saylor's messaging carries outsized weight. When the largest corporate holder in the ecosystem sends signals that the consensus rules will remain stable and predictable, it reduces legal uncertainty for institutional entry. Every compliance officer at a traditional bank or pension fund that we speak to in Zurich or London tells us the same thing: uncertainty about protocol governance is a blocker to allocation. Saylor's stance offers them a reassuring narrative: Bitcoin is not a moving target. That reassurance comes with a compliance irony. Saylor invokes the language of constitutional law to describe Bitcoin's consensus rules, but he is doing so in a regulatory environment where the constitutional status of digital assets themselves remains unresolved. The SEC has historically pursued an enforcement-based regulatory regime, a preference for lawsuits over safe harbors. The market has responded by pricing in legal ambiguity. From a regulatory compliance perspective, Saylor's framing functions as a private law declaration: the rules internal to Bitcoin are supreme, and they should not be bent by governmental preference. But this position is philosophically awkward. He is simultaneously defending the immutability of a pseudo-legal system while lobbying in Washington for explicit policy frameworks that would map those system rules onto national law. The MiCA regulation in Europe and the ongoing legislative debates in the United States both treat cryptocurrencies as a new asset class regulated by statutes. The conflict between the self-sovereignty narrative and the legal incorporation narrative is a tension that Saylor has not fully addressed, because it remains advantageous for him to maintain both simultaneously. The most underreported story in this entire debate is the connection between BIP-110 and the Ordinals ecosystem. CryptoPotato's reporting on this has been careful but incomplete. Saylor's public opposition to BIP-110 is interesting precisely because he is not an Ordinals fan. Conservative Bitcoin enthusiasts generally dislike inscriptions because they believe they waste block space and drive up fees for ordinary users. Saylor, by attacking BIP-110 as a form of unconstitutional review, is inadvertently positioning himself as a defender of a mechanism he does not support. That is intellectually inconsistent and suggests his real concern is not data bloat at all. The concern is precedent. If the community accepts that a temporary soft fork can restrict data fields based on a political coalition, then it opens the door to more sweeping restrictions. That interpretation is consistent with his constitutional framing. Once you establish the principle that majorities can modify anything they want on a temporal basis, the constitution ceases to be a mechanism for protecting minorities from majority rule. From a developer community perspective, the health of Bitcoin's ecosystem is difficult to assess from the public reporting alone. There are no reliable public metrics for developer confidence in these governance debates. But the intensity of the dispute indicates a lack of unity. I have observed similar patterns in other protocol communities where fork debates became proxy battles for control of the roadmap. In the traditional finance world, we would call this a control event. The BIP-110 debate is not merely a technical concern; it is a governance event in which meaningful coalitions are aligning for or against change. Saylor is mobilizing the holder community, the corporate treasury crowd, and the macro investors who view Bitcoin as an asset class rather than a technology platform. His opponents are organizing around the developer community and the use-case expansionists who believe that a chain that cannot do more than simple transfers will eventually become irrelevant. The role of miners in this conflict must be emphasized. Miners are the network's first line of physical defense. They convert electrical energy into probabilistic finality. Their incentives are immediate and transactional: they want to maximize earned block rewards and fees, net of energy costs. In the current regime, miners benefit from high fee environments because they receive a significant portion of their revenue from transaction fees. The declining block subsidy puts more pressure on the fee side of the ledger. A proposal like BIP-110 that restricts data fields could reduce the absolute number of high-fee transactions, which would hurt miners in the short term. Yet Saylor claims that such restrictions will protect miners in the long term by ensuring that block space remains dedicated to valuable monetary transactions rather than cheap data bloat. This is the central empirical question of the debate, and it is not settled. No one, including Saylor, has presented a definitive analysis showing that restricting inscriptions would increase fee revenue per block by more than the transaction volume those restrictions eliminate. My personal experience in liquidity modeling during the 2020 DeFi summer taught me a lesson that applies here directly. In those days, I built predictive models to identify which liquidity pools could sustain their yield regimes. The pattern was always the same: insiders would claim that farming rewards were based on organic fees, but the underlying data showed that 80-90 percent of the yield came from inflationary token emissions. When the emissions stopped, the liquidity fled. The crucial heuristic was to look for the true source of the fee flows rather than the advertised yield. Applied to the Bitcoin debate, the question is: what is the true source of fee flows in future cycles? If inscriptions are merely speculation-fueled data bloat, then restricting them is healthy. But if they represent a real demand base that gives miners income during quiet periods, then restricting them reduces the network's ability to sustain itself under consensus. In other words, BIP-110 could fix a perceived bloat problem while creating a fee starvation problem. What would a more balanced approach look like? It would involve treating these proposals as proposals, not as revisionist attacks. BIP-110 could be debated on its technical merits, with a specific analysis of data field limits and node bandwidth costs. Covenants could be introduced gradually, behind activation mechanisms that require widespread agreement. Larger blocks could be studied in test environments to measure the effects on decentralization. The problem is that the debate has already become polarized along ideological lines, and Saylor's constitutional metaphor has hardened the positions. Once you call something an unconstitutional attack on the network, compromise becomes a betrayal. The market implication is that Bitcoin's governance will likely remain frozen for the next several years, which is actually fine for its current narrative. It is not fine for its long-term adaptability. The key data point to watch is the hash rate response to fee market changes. When a protocol change or transaction demand shift alters the fee market, miners will redistribute their computational power across chains. That flow observable in real time. If BIP-110 passes or fails, the hash rate will respond within days, not months. The leading signal of Bitcoin's true security trajectory is not the price of the asset but the ratio between block reward and transaction fees. As the block subsidy falls, this ratio must gradually approach a healthy equilibrium. Watch that ratio. It is a better indicator of Bitcoin's future than any headline. The order book asks the wrong question about price in the next hour; the fee market asks the right question about survival over the next decade.
